A racist thug kicked and struck a passer-by after making vile monkey sounds towards him. Scott Campion and his friend were walking across a bridge when they encountered their victim coming the other way.

They uttered something to the man as they walked across the River Tyne but he did not understand due to his broken English so they started to repeatedly make monkey noises at him, reports Chronicle Live.

The man, who was walking home from Newcastle Central Station at the time, was then kicked and struck and had scissors hurled at his head as part of the savage assault.
